私は現在、小さな C++ Windows ゲーム アプリケーションとそのライブラリのプロジェクトに参加しています。
最近、Enhanced Mitigation Experience Toolkit (EMET)をクライアントの PC で使用して、セキュリティを向上できることがわかりました。
私は EMET をいじりましたが、Microsoft のアプリケーション (sidebar.exe など) でさえ互換性がありませんでした。そのため、プログラムが ASLR や EAF などの EMET 機能と互換性を持つようにするには、いくつかの特別な注意が必要です。
プログラムを EMET 機能と互換性を持たせるには、何を考慮する必要がありますか?
コンパイラのオプションやワークフローの制限はありますか?
ありがとう。